The Becker Bulldogs will head out on the road to face off against the Zimmerman Thunder at 5:00 p.m. on Tuesday. Neither team made it on the board the last time they hit the pitch, so they've probably got a bit of extra motivation.
Monday just wasn't the day for Becker's offense. They fell just short of Alexandria by a score of 1-0 on Monday.
Meanwhile, Zimmerman was not able to break out of their rough patch on Thursday as the team picked up their fifth straight defeat. They took a 2-0 hit to the loss column at the hands of Cambridge-Isanti. That's two games in a row now that Zimmerman have lost by exactly two goals.
Zimmerman's loss dropped their record down to 4-6-1. As for Becker, their defeat dropped their record down to 3-5-2.
Becker came out on top in a nail-biter against Zimmerman in their previous meeting back in September of 2024, sneaking past 3-2. The rematch might be a little tougher for the Bulldogs since the squad won't have the home-pitch advantage this time around. We'll see if the change in venue makes a difference.
